The school organised an English poem recitation competition for the primary wing. It was conducted in supervision of Neelu and Neha. The competition was held in the presence of Managing Director, Principal and Vice-Principal. The main focus of the competition was to build up a competitive spirit among kids. Children from grades II to IV participated. The participants students were Sarvi, Ashna Bhardwaj and Navya Riyansh from Grade II, Kavya, Shiv Thakur and Priyadarshini Vanshika from Grade III, Vivaan Dhiman, Yashita Jaggi, Aarohi and Aayansh from Grade IV. They chose beautiful poem like “Save girl child”, “Save water, nature”, “Do not cut tree” and recited beautifully and confidently using the wonderful gestures and expression. At the end, the school director and principal congratulated and encouraged all participants.
